Narayea Khap is a Rural village located in Barun, Aurangabad, Bihar.
The total population of Narayea Khap is 527.
Narayea Khap village comprises 97 households.
The literacy rate in Narayea Khap is 56%. Among the literate population of 232, there are 168 literate males and 64 literate females.
In Narayea Khap, there are 264 males and 263 females, with a sex ratio of 996 females per 1000 males.
There are 113 children (21.4% of population), comprising 46 boys and 67 girls.
The total number of workers in Narayea Khap is 189, with 5 main workers and 184 marginal workers.
In Narayea Khap, there are 485 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(241 males, 244 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Narayea Khap is located in Bihar state, Aurangabad district, and falls under Barun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 253549 and LGD code is 253549.
